Abstract General results are obtained for an approximation to the variance of a weighted regression estimator in which the weights are sample estimators of unknown unpatterned variances. Independent normally distributed errors are specified for the linear response model used in the development. Applications to four examples of weighted sample means and linear regression in a single factor are studied. The most important practical conclusion drawn from the results of these examples is that each estimated weight should be based on at least ten degree of freedom.
